## Sweeper Plugin Environment Vars

If you're writing a plugin for Tidybin, our orphaned-resource sweeper, you'll mostly care about two knobs: `TIDYBIN_SCAN_INTERVAL` (seconds between sweeps) and `TIDYBIN_DRY_RUN` (set to `1` while testing, seriously). Plugins run in the sweeper's process, so anything exported there is visible to you. To authenticate against the core API, add the following line to your env file:

secret setting of tajof-bahif: COURIER_KEY3=65d

Ticket: Drift on Fennel autocomplete index

Staging and prod have diverged again; prod's autocomplete index rebuilds hourly while staging rebuilds nightly, which explains the slow suggestions reported Tuesday. Root cause: manual edits during the Marwick incident were never backported. For the sync: we should pin both environments to the values captured below.

service settings:
[istael]
team = gilath
access_code = ac_468cdf
owner = casdor.gilox
host = istael.kelviforge.internal
port = 5432
peer = quenwyn.braskworks.corp
salt = 6678df32
pin = 7400

TICKET: Config drift on Plannerly calendar sync. Staging nodes are double-writing events because the conflict-resolution flag reverted after Tuesday's redeploy. Users on the Veldhorn tenant see duplicate meetings; sync pauses every 15 minutes. Drift detector flagged three keys out of baseline. Restore baseline, then restart the sync workers. The current live values on the affected nodes are as follows.

service settings:
PELATH_PIN=5541
PELATH_TENANT=eliath
PELATH_METRICS_HOST=metrics.pelath.qorveltech.example
PELATH_SEAL=seal_2e786e59
PELATH_STANDBY_TEAM=eliius

### Changelog — 2.9.1

Rotated the signing key for the Inkwell SQL linter plugin after the old one aged out. While we were in there, tightened the rules: uppercase keywords enforced, trailing semicolons required, and no SELECT * in committed migrations. Pipelines will reject unsigned rule bundles starting next sprint, so update your local config with the new key, which follows.

deploy key for kagup-bawig: bky9_ZMq28eTw9